U.S. Army Bronze Medal – Armed Forces Series
This bronze medal honors the proud history and enduring mission of the United States Army, recognizing the service and sacrifice of soldiers past and present.
Obverse (Heads): Features Continental and modern soldiers “at the ready”, representing the Army’s continuity from its founding to today. Inscriptions read “UNITED STATES ARMY” and “SINCE 1775.”
Reverse (Tails): Displays the U.S. Army flag and its streamers, lifted in the breeze. Prominently inscribed are the Army’s seven core values: “LOYALTY,” “DUTY,” “RESPECT,” “SELFLESS SERVICE,” “HONOR,” “INTEGRITY,” and “PERSONAL COURAGE.” Streamers from key battles are also visible, including Lexington 1775, Appomattox 1865, Meuse-Argonne 1918, Luzon 1944–1945, Normandy 1944, Korea Summer 1953, Tet Counteroffensive 1968, and Abeyance 2014–2015.
